VMworld 2007
Total Media Group brought its expertise to bear upon the big screens of VMworld 2007. The conference took place in San Francisco’s Moscone Center in September 2007, serving as a worldwide summit for computer virtualization. The main hall featured an 80′w x 20′h hi-definition video screen, for which Total Media Group designed and produced a dynamic panoramic video that opened the conference. The stunning video, set to live music, created a truly memorable open for a standing-room-only crowd. An animated loop featuring a full-screen sequence recreating the whimsical line-drawn artwork which themed the conference was also produced by Total Media Group. Total was hired by the event producer Christopher Laue for George P. Johnson Company.
